#0cdeaf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#0cdeaf is composed of 4.7% red, 87.1% green and 68.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 94.6% cyan, 0% magenta, 21.2% yellow and 12.9% black. It has a hue angle of 166.6 degrees, a saturation of 89.7% and a lightness of 45.9%. #0cdeaf color hex could be obtained by blending #18ffff with #00bd5f. Closest websafe color is: #00cc99.

Shades and Tints of #0cdeaf
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#01110e is the darkest color, while #feffff is the lightest one.
